The Laminating Machine plays one more crucial duty in developing product packaging products that are more powerful, extra protective, and much more versatile. Laminating joins 2 or even more layers of material together, often combining the ideal residential or commercial properties of each layer right into one final framework. A published film may be laminated flooring to aluminum foil for boosted obstacle protection, or a polyester film might be bonded to polyethylene to improve sealability and toughness. In product packaging, laminating is used to improve resistance to wetness, oxygen, light, slit, chemicals, and abrasion. It additionally boosts the appearance of the last item by creating a smooth surface, adding gloss or matte finishes, and protecting published graphics under a protective outer layer. As customer assumptions climb and life span demands end up being much more demanding, the Laminating Machine has actually ended up being crucial in creating high-performance product packaging products.
A well-designed Laminating Machine makes it possible for consistent sticky application, exact stress control, and precise web placement, all of which add to the final bond quality. That is why operators pay close attention to process setups, product residential properties, and curing problems. In lots of centers, lamination is the phase that turns published movie into a true high-performance product packaging laminate capable of securing products throughout use, storage space, and delivery.

Innovation has actually additionally transformed exactly how these devices run. Modern Gravure Printing Machines usually consist of digital surveillance systems, automated viscosity control, and boosted drying units that make production much more efficient and secure. Slitting Rewinding Machines now frequently include laser positioning, automatic defect discovery, and programmable tension accounts. Laminating Machines have actually gained from developments in adhesive chemistry, healing systems, and process control software application that aid manufacturers accomplish more powerful bonds with reduced energy usage and less ecological impact. As sustainability ends up being a central concern, many business are additionally looking for machinery that sustains recyclable products, decreased solvent exhausts, and reduced waste generation. Equipment that can manage lighter frameworks, thinner gauges, and mono-material packaging is ending up being more crucial as brands look for ecologically liable solutions without sacrificing efficiency.
